Q: Is 140,985 a Prime Number?
A: No, 140,985 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 140985 can be evenly divided by 1 3 5 9 13 15 39 45 65 117 195 241 585 723 1,205 2,169 3,133 3,615 9,399 10,845 15,665 28,197 46,995 and 140,985, with no remainder.
Since 140,985 cannot be divided by just 1 and 140,985, it is not a prime number.
